Abstract

fetched live from OpenAlex

The study on environmental sensitivity of tourist attractions is an important part of the study on sustainable development of tourism, which is of great significance to the planning, construction, management and sustainable development of tourist attractions.Applying the fuzzy comprehensive evaluation (FCE) method to the evaluation of natural environmental sensitivity of tourist attractions is an attempt to apply the fuzzy mathematics method to the study of environmental sensitivity of tourist attractions.Therefore, this paper proposed to apply the FCE method to evaluate the natural environment sensitivity of scenic spots with rich ecological resources and located in the tourist area.The result showed that among the weight factors of the first-level scenic spots suitable for development, the highest was tourism resources, with a weight value of 0.394.Moreover, no matter what level of scenic spots, when dividing suitable development areas, tourism resources were always the most important factor.Therefore, it is urgent to protect the resources of natural scenic spots.
